diff options
| author | Vadim Petrochenkov <vadim.petrochenkov@gmail.com> | 2019-08-12 21:52:37 +0300 |
|---|---|---|
| committer | Vadim Petrochenkov <vadim.petrochenkov@gmail.com> | 2019-08-15 20:39:27 +0300 |
| commit | 23b82c32298002f80724a244c2483fd1e8ec1d54 (patch) | |
| tree | 560458ed12744a974c651954a446af3bb1f3db56 /src/test/debuginfo/enum-thinlto.rs | |
| parent | 73dee258c19a6e9e8249a0d7ff1db54014d0c7a1 (diff) | |
| download | rust-23b82c32298002f80724a244c2483fd1e8ec1d54.tar.gz rust-23b82c32298002f80724a244c2483fd1e8ec1d54.zip | |
resolve: Move macro resolution traces from `Module`s to `Resolver`
Traces already contain module info without that. It's easy to forget to call `finalize_*` on a module. In particular, macros enum and trait modules weren't finalized. By happy accident macros weren't placed into those modules until now.
Diffstat (limited to 'src/test/debuginfo/enum-thinlto.rs')
0 files changed, 0 insertions, 0 deletions
